Output 6ab53da81e39d412139c3ad76e07fc91b98336aa3da7dfd51b5f9506e390bae0:0

value
190000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d27284257117e89f5955c2603883fbeed152123b OP_EQUALVERIFY OP_CHECKSIG
address
1LBk61XwpZEuok2QWVRALTRQAQf3baKSQg
transaction
6ab53da81e39d412139c3ad76e07fc91b98336aa3da7dfd51b5f9506e390bae0
spent
true